The good news is that you can use wall paint on ceilings, but it's important to understand the differences in paint formulations and finishes to achieve the best results.Understanding Paint TypesWall paints are typically formulated to withstand scrubbing and have a matte or eggshell finish, while ceiling paints are designed to have a flat finish that minimizes reflections. This is crucial because a flat finish helps hide imperfections and provides a smooth look overhead. If you decide to use wall paint on your ceiling, opt for a flat or matte finish to avoid any unwanted glare.Choosing the Right ColorsWhen selecting a color for your ceiling, lighter shades can create an illusion of height and brightness, making small spaces feel larger. Darker colors can add drama but may also make the ceiling feel lower. Remember, if you're using wall paint on the ceiling, consider how the color will interact with the rest of your room's decor.Application TipsUsing wall paint on your ceiling can be done effectively with the right tools. A roller with an extension pole can help you reach the ceiling easily, and using a paintbrush for edges will ensure a clean finish. Be prepared to apply multiple coats for even coverage, especially if you are painting over a lighter shade.ConclusionIn conclusion, while it is possible to use wall paint on ceilings, make sure to choose the right type of paint and finish for the best results.
